Another reason for the delay could be that Disney Channel wants to air the show as much as possible and get every last dime from it that they can. When people own the show or movie on DVD, they are much less inclined to watch it on TV. I personally own all but the last season of Friends and I never watch it on TV anymore because of it.

In Australia, the Magna Pacific company owns the rights to the "Lizzie McGuire" series, and they've released box sets of Season 1 and Season 2.
If you've got a multi-region player, this might be worth exploring.
